Jo: Somewhat similar to the recipe Betsy has posted. As a sidelight....This is Aunt Lena's recipe..she was Amish, a distant relative(very distant ),played the saw as a hobby ( now thats a story in itself .:] ) and died at 93 several years ago. In any case here it is..ENJOY

Makes approximately 10-12 dozen

FASNACHTS
2 C Mashed potatoes
2 C Potatoe Water- warm (saved from boiled pots. )
1 C Sugar
2 Pkgs.Yeast-dissolved in small amount of warm pot.water
Mix and let rise for 1 hour

Add to:
Batter made of:

1 C Sugar
1 C Butter
1 T Salt
2 Eggs
Mix with:
5 lbs of Flour ( More or less )

Rise until double in size

Roll ( about 1 1/2 - 2inchs thick ) and cut in 4 inch squares.

Rise approximately 1 hr until Double

Fry in Lard ( oil i.e. Crisco may be substituted) & Drain

To serve:
May be dusted with powdered sugar BUT the Pa. Dutch preference is:

Split in half and serve with butter and Syrup ( Turkey or King Brand syrup)..molasses may also be used,but generally is not sweet enough.
